A Sparkly Gin Cocktail
2 fl ozs of gin
Champers
1 sugar cube ( I like brown sugar for this)
half a lemon squeezed for the juice
Ice
Shake together the gin, sugar cube, lemon juice and ice, starin into a cocktail glass or a whisky tumbler and top up with bubbly.
My fave the Cosmo
35ml/1½fl oz vodka
15ml/½fl oz orange liqueur
squeeze fresh lime juice
25ml/1fl oz cranberry juice
twist orange peel, to garnish
The vodka, orange liqueur, lime juice and cranberry go into a cocktail shaker, then fill with ice. Shake it baby and then strain into a cocktail glass
If you want to show off then hold the piece of orange peel over the glass and carefully flame with a match. If you haven’t singed it to a frazzle then drop in the glass! The orange peel, not the match
Or the very yummy Chocolate Raspberry Martini
1 1/2 ounce raspberry vodka
1 ounce white creme de cacao
Chill your ingredients beforehand. Pour them into a chilled martini glass – no need to stir or shake or anything.
You could dust some cocoa over it or perch a raspberry on the side. I like to freeze the raspberries and float them on top
This one is delicious and very addictive, it is called a Poinsettia
Champagne
a shot of Cointreau
3 fl ozs cranberry juice
Put the Cointreau and cranberry juice in a chilled champagne flute.
Stir them and top up with champers.
To make it stronger you could a shot of vodka or tequila
Or avoid alcohol all-together, replace the champagne with ginger ale. (yeh right)

A friend of mine made this once, she called it a Holly Berrie
500g strawberries, hulled A wine glass full of cranberry juice 5 wine glasses of lemonade Put strawberries and cranberry juice in a blender, Blend until smooth.
Pour into 4 tall glasses and top with the lemonade. Decorate with more fruit
And then a delicious Berry Punch, this is also yummy warm, just leave out the soda water
1½ litres raspberry cranberry juice 3 wine glasses soda water 1 to 2 limes, squeezed for the juice, keep the peel as a granish 1 punnet raspberries 1 punnet blueberries 1 bunch of mint, tear up 1 extra lime, thinly sliced 1 bottle ginger ale or ginger beer. Add the whole lot into a large jug or punch bowl and watch it disappear
